As the preparation to embark on a thrilling journey through time is on – from past innovations to unique insights into the future of automated label production – Gallus has announced a unique and not-to-be-missed keynote speaker line-up for its ‘Gallus Experience Days’ event to be held in St. Gallen, Switzerland, from 21-23 June 2023.

The event will feature an outstanding lineup of inspirational speakers for three consecutive days. On Wednesday, 21 June 2023, Katie King, a distinguished keynote speaker and marketing consultant with over 30 years of experience in the industry, will speak. With over 30 years of experience, King is a published author, keynote speaker and marketing consultant specializing in digital and Artificial Intelligence (AI). She has advised many of the world’s leading brands and business leaders, including Richard Branson, O2, Orange, Accenture, PA Consulting, Arsenal Football Club and Harrods. In 2023, Katie was voted Top 10 AI Influencer, as well as an editorial board member on the UK Government All-Party Parliamentary Group Task Force for the Adoption of AI.

Andy Fitze

In addition, on Thursday, 22 June 2023, and Friday, 23 June 2023, renowned digital cognitive strategist and AI expert Andy Fitze will give a fascinating talk. Andy Fitze is a top global AI and digital transformation consultant for startups and is considered a tactical leader and AI influencer.

An expert in recognizing the potential of AI for innovation, productivity, and growth, Fitze has advised several Fortune 500 companies. In 2021, he received the award for ‘One of the 100 most influential people in AI worldwide’. Andy is also the founder of Global AI Hub and co-founder of SwissCognitive & The CognitiveValley Foundation. He also holds the position of president of the Swiss IT Leadership Forum and Member of The Board of Directors of ICT Switzerland and SwissICT.

The event is aimed not only at giving visitors the opportunity to benefit from the experience and expertise of these outstanding speakers but also at making valuable contacts with their partners and sponsors such as Heaford, Pantec Group, Asahi Photoproducts, Gietz, IST Metz, Prati, Leonhard Kurz Stiftung, Steinemann, tesa, Esko-Graphics, GEW (EC) and Nanovis.
